What Exactly is a Parathyroid Disorder?

Parathyroid disorders primarily fall into two categories: hyperparathyroidism and hypoparathyroidism. Hyperparathyroidism, the more common condition, occurs when one or more parathyroid glands become overactive and produce excessive amounts of parathyroid hormone (PTH). This leads to increased calcium levels in the blood as the hormone pulls calcium from bones. Primary hyperparathyroidism is typically caused by a benign tumor called an adenoma on one of the glands, while secondary hyperparathyroidism develops due to conditions like kidney failure or vitamin D deficiency.

Hypoparathyroidism, conversely, happens when the parathyroid glands produce insufficient amounts of PTH, resulting in abnormally low blood calcium levels. This condition often occurs after thyroid surgery where the parathyroid glands are accidentally damaged or removed. Other causes include autoimmune disorders, genetic conditions, or radiation treatment to the neck area. Both disorders can cause significant symptoms when calcium levels become severely imbalanced.

How Does Bone Pain Relate to Parathyroid Issues?

Bone pain is one of the most telling symptoms of parathyroid dysfunction, particularly hyperparathyroidism. When parathyroid hormone levels are consistently elevated, calcium is continuously withdrawn from your bones, leading to decreased bone density and strength. This process, known as demineralization, can cause persistent bone pain, especially in the legs, arms, and lower back. The pain may be described as a deep ache rather than sharp or localized discomfort.

Over time, this calcium depletion can progress to osteopenia and eventually osteoporosis, significantly increasing fracture risk. Some patients report bone pain that worsens at night or with activity. The connection between bone pain and parathyroid disorders is direct—as the glands pull more calcium from the skeletal system to maintain blood calcium levels, the structural integrity of bones diminishes, resulting in pain and increased fragility. Can Fatigue and Weakness Indicate a Parathyroid Problem?

Fatigue and muscle weakness represent common but often overlooked symptoms of parathyroid disorders. In hyperparathyroidism, elevated calcium levels in the blood can directly affect muscle function and nerve transmission, leading to profound fatigue that doesn’t improve with rest. This isn’t ordinary tiredness—patients often describe it as a deep exhaustion that significantly impacts daily activities.

Muscle weakness may present as difficulty climbing stairs, rising from a seated position, or performing tasks requiring sustained muscle effort. Some patients notice their grip strength has diminished or they tire more quickly during physical activities they previously handled with ease. The fatigue associated with parathyroid disorders often has a gradual onset, making it easy to attribute to aging, stress, or other conditions. However, when combined with other symptoms like bone pain or kidney stones, fatigue and weakness become important diagnostic clues that shouldn’t be dismissed. These symptoms can substantially improve following successful treatment of the underlying parathyroid condition.

How Do Kidney Stones Relate to Parathyroid Disorders?

Kidney stones represent one of the most painful and direct consequences of hyperparathyroidism. When blood calcium levels remain elevated due to excessive parathyroid hormone production, the kidneys filter out more calcium than normal, leading to increased calcium concentration in the urine. This excess calcium can crystallize and form stones within the kidney or urinary tract.

Approximately 15-20% of patients with primary hyperparathyroidism will develop kidney stones, a rate significantly higher than in the general population. These stones can cause severe, colicky pain as they pass through the urinary system, often accompanied by nausea, vomiting, and blood in the urine. Beyond stone formation, chronic hypercalcemia can damage kidney tissue and impair function over time, potentially leading to chronic kidney disease if left untreated. The presence of recurrent kidney stones, especially calcium-based stones, should prompt evaluation for hyperparathyroidism, particularly if other symptoms are present. Successful treatment of the underlying parathyroid disorder typically prevents further stone formation.

What Cognitive Symptoms Might Signal Parathyroid Dysfunction?

Cognitive symptoms—often called “brain fog” by patients—can be among the most distressing yet frequently overlooked signs of parathyroid disorders. Abnormal calcium levels affect neurological function, as calcium plays a crucial role in neurotransmission throughout the brain. In hyperparathyroidism, elevated calcium can lead to difficulty concentrating, memory problems, confusion, and mood disturbances including depression and anxiety.

Patients often report an inability to think clearly, struggling to find words, or difficulty performing mental tasks that were previously routine. Some describe feeling as though they’re “thinking through molasses” or experiencing a constant mental haziness. Family members might notice personality changes or unusual irritability. In severe cases, particularly with dangerously high calcium levels, more serious neuropsychiatric symptoms can develop, including disorientation and even psychosis. These cognitive changes can significantly impact quality of life and work performance. Importantly, research indicates that many of these symptoms improve or resolve completely after successful treatment of the underlying parathyroid condition, highlighting the importance of proper diagnosis.

In addition to the five key symptoms discussed, parathyroid disorders can cause other significant health issues including digestive problems (constipation, nausea, reduced appetite), increased thirst and urination, high blood pressure, and heart rhythm abnormalities. The wide-ranging nature of these symptoms often leads to delayed diagnosis, as they may be attributed to other conditions or simply to aging.

Diagnosing parathyroid disorders typically involves blood tests to measure calcium, parathyroid hormone, and vitamin D levels, along with imaging studies such as ultrasound, sestamibi scans, or CT scans to locate abnormal parathyroid tissue. Treatment approaches vary depending on the specific condition, its severity, and underlying causes. For primary hyperparathyroidism, surgical removal of the affected gland(s) is often curative. For hypoparathyroidism, ongoing calcium and vitamin D supplementation is typically necessary.
